Once up a time, there were two teams that continuous not started the daily on time, the meetings were a little unfocused, the commitment of the team werent high, They were awareness of this but still they not started to change their behaviours! Actually they identify the problems and come with some good ideas But nothing worked! So Ricardo Fernandes challenged the scrum masters to use a new idea that he saw on the Scrum Gathering And then the journey begins using Gamification.

25. Gamification
Gamification is not gaming
Gami鍖cation is a game concept that
engage users, solve problems or change
behaviours.
Main Goals
#1 Dont promote individual competitiveness
#2 Improve team engagement, performance
#3 Have some fun

40. 1h every 3 weeks
No Product Owner
One Facilitator
Share work, discuss the backlog
Rules:
You can only work in 2 items at the same time
You can decide everything, if you have doubts ask
someone and decide!
The game is for fun
GOVERNANCE MEETINGS
